Here are a few questions you should ask to gear up yourself to pass the CPA exam on the first attempt. What does the CPA exam comprise? There are four separate sections in the CPA test, each of which covers the main categories in public accounting: Auditing and Attestation (AUD) Business Environment and Concepts (BEC) Financial Accounting and Reporting (FAR) Regulation (REG) Each section of the CPA exam will take four hours to complete. You need to score a minimum of 75 marks in each section in order to pass the exam. You will have to pass all four sections within 18 months. If you fail in one or more sections, you can retake the exam in the next test window. ...
